What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In Silver City, ID, the process of analyzing urine specimens for the presence of drugs and their breakdown products is known as a urine drug screen (UDS). This method has become the primary choice for organizations due to its minimally invasive nature, affordability, and the ability to identify a broad spectrum of substances over an effective time frame.

  • Collected under strict chain-of-custody conditions for regulated environments.
  • Capable of detecting both parent drugs and their metabolites excreted through urine.
  • Shows previous exposure during a detection window, and does not indicate current intoxication or impairment.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Silver City, ID, donors are required to provide their urine samples in secured containers, observing whether they are being monitored or not as dictated by the testing program's parameters.
  • To ensure the integrity of the specimen, validity tests for factors such as cre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H are carried out.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• Utilizing an initial immunoassay screening in Silver City, ID ensures a rapid and economical preliminary evaluation.
  • Confirmatory testing techniques such as GC/MS or LC/MS/MS are employed to validate any initial positive results.
  • Determining outcomes as positive or negative depends on established cutoff concentrations articulated in nanograms per milliliter (ng/mL).

Detection Windows

In Silver City, ID, the detection timeframe depends on various factors including drug type, usage frequency, metabolism, hydration, body composition, and test precision. Generally, drugs are traceable for about 1–3 days, though substances like cannabinoids in frequent use may linger longer.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

In Silver City, ID, hair drug testing involves analyzing a small section of hair to detect drugs and metabolized substances that have circulated in the bloodstream and subsequently become entrained within the hair shaft. Since hair grows at a moderate pace, retaining drug metabolites over several months, it offers the most extended detection windown ideal for identifying prolonged or habitual substance use.

  • This test generally requires between 100 and 120 hair strands cut close to the scalp, typically spanning about 1.5 inches in length.
  • The sample generally represents around a 90-day detection window, though this may vary based on the length of hair available.
  • It enables the examination of a broad array of substances encompassing am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

How It Works

Collection

  • In Silver City, ID, collectors trim a minor hair sample, often from the crown area, following stringent chain-of-custody guidelines.
  • The harvested sample is securely sealed, affixed with a label, and dispatched to a certified laboratory.
  • Alternate collection points (such as body hair) may be utilized if hair from the scalp isn't available in Silver City, ID.

Testing Methodology

  • Initial washing and processing of hair samples are performed to eliminate external contaminants.
  • The primary screening employs immunoassay technology suited for identifying drug classes.
  • Specimens showing positive results undergo confirmation via GC/MS or LC/MS/MS testing for accurate identification.
  • Cutoff criteria are designated in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), based on guidelines from SAMHSA and laboratory protocols.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: No drugs or metabolites detected exceeding laboratory cutoff values.
  • Positive: Detection of drugs/metabolites confirmed via secondary testing methods.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Insufficient sample volume or contamination necessitates another collection.

Detection Windows

Hair drug testing prevailing in Silver City, ID boasts the longest detection window current among testing approaches. A typical hair sample of 1.5 inches can exhibit around 90 days of prior drug exposure. Extended samples can lengthen the window, subject to the growth rate, approximately 0.5 inches monthly. Unlike urine or oral testing, hair assessments are not feasible for recent drug usage (within the last 7–10 days).

Key Considerations for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ing

  • Although DOT guidelines presently don't enforce hair testing, ongoing evaluations by the Department of Transportation and HHS are considering future adoption.
  • Outside of DOT mandates, hair testing is upheld as effective in identifying long-term drug usage.
  • Qualified specialists should oversee collection, maintaining documented chain-of-custody compliance.
  • Laboratory accuracy and dependability are endorsed through S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A accreditation in Silver City, ID.

Benefits

  • Hair testing boasts a significant detection window, spanning up to 90 days or longer in Silver City, ID.
  • Compared to urine tests, it is markedly more resistant to tampering or substitution.
  • Its application provides a clear assessment of consistent or repeated drug use.
  • The collection process is swift, minimally invasive, and doesn't necessitate restroom facilities.
